I have heard a few tales of the shame of Internet Explorer 6, the web browser famously despised by web developers (even its own creator). Submitted for your approval, here are a couple of those tales:
- Six years passed between the release of Internet Explorer 6 (2001) and the next version, IE7 (2007). Why so long? I was told that after IE6 was released, Microsoft decided that browser wars were won. The development team disbanded. I recently mentioned this story to an actual longtime Microsoft employee, who said "that sounds about right".
- An large technical organization has some critical business applications which only work in IE6. They will be upgrading all their workstations to Windows 7, which includes Internet Explorer 8, but not IE6. The solution? Instead of upgrading the legacy web application, this organization will provide virtual WinXp machines with IE6.
